USERS of West Witney Sports Ground have been encouraged to outline their vision for the future of the site.

Witney Town Council called for the users to create their five-year plan before the authority spent cash on the Burford Road ground.

After creating the vision the users have been encouraged to research the availability of grants.

The new details came from minutes of Leisure and Recreation Committee meetings, which were closed to the press and public, in July.

The July 9 minutes said: “The town clerk confirmed that West Witney Sports & Social and the associated users of the site had been encouraged to provide their forward vision within the timelines and subsequently to research for grants.”

A change in leadership at the town council has seen a new willingness to look again at the controversial plan to sell the sports ground to developers.

The scheme, which is still the council’s official policy, would see the authority purchase land along Downs Road to create new sports facilities.

Councillors would need to pass a motion to change the policy but it seems obstacles still need to be overcome before a decision is made.

The July 23 minutes said: “Taking into account the council’s policy on West Witney Sports Ground, the committee agreed the action suggested by the advisors and the requirement for further reports on the various legal implications the council is now faced with.”

The minutes were ratified at a full council meeting on Monday night.
